Hawaii Dad Visits Family And Meets A Neighbor Cat Who Refuses To Leave Them Alone
When a persistent neighbor cat named George decides he wants to hang out, he won’t take no for an answer. His daily visits soon lead to an unexpected bond with an out-of-town guest.
A Persistent Porch Visitor

For one homeowner, checking the front door has become a daily routine filled with feline demands.
A neighbor’s cat has developed a complete obsession with her, making his presence known on a regular basis.
He frequently camps out on her porch, determined to get her attention.
The persistent kitty has even figured out how to set off her Ring camera notifications just to let her know he is waiting.
Meet George

The friendly feline’s name is George, and he is not shy about asking for what he wants.
He will sit outside and meow continuously until the homeowner physically goes out to hang out with him.
Despite having his own home, George has decided that this particular porch is his favorite place to be.
He actually lives about 15 houses away, but for some reason, he prefers to spend his entire day at her house.
A Special Reunion

The daily routine took a heartwarming turn when a special guest arrived at the house.
The homeowner’s dad, who lives in Hawaii, finally came to visit his family.
They hadn’t seen each other in over a year, making the reunion incredibly special.
But the dad wasn’t just catching up with his human family; he was about to make a brand-new furry friend.
An Instant Connection

On the very first day of his visit, the dad was introduced to the persistent neighborhood visitor.
Just like the homeowner, he quickly became obsessed with George.
The two formed an instant bond, with the dad marveling at the cat making "little biscuits" with his paws.
He ended up spending the entire day just hanging out with the affectionate cat.
Inspired to Adopt

George’s friendly demeanor and love for belly rubs left a lasting impression on the visiting dad.
In fact, the bond was so strong that it sparked a new idea.
He decided he wanted to get a cat who looked just like George when he returned home to Hawaii.
He even started researching online, wondering if George was a Maine Coon and if he could find one on the islands.
No Boundaries

While George is incredibly sweet, he doesn’t quite understand the concept of personal space.
Because he knows his favorite human is home, he will go to great lengths to get her attention.
He has been known to climb up on the fence, seemingly saying, "I see you in the house! Come outside!"
He is constantly peeking into their windows, acting like a friend who just doesn’t want to leave.
The 5 AM Wake-Up Call

George’s desire to hang out isn’t limited to normal daytime hours.
He has a habit of showing up at the house at completely random hours of the night.
Sometimes, his persistence gets a little out of hand for the sleeping family.
They have even caught him on their doorbell camera at 5 o’clock in the morning, ready to play.
An Unofficial Family Member

Despite the lack of privacy and the early morning wake-up calls, George has become a cherished part of their lives.
The homeowner admits that every time she sees him, he always makes her day better.
He has essentially become an unofficial family member to everyone who meets him.
He is the perfect example of someone who is always around, but on the rare days he isn’t there, they realize just how much they miss him.
